About Mark DiBona
Mark was born and raised in Boston Massachusetts. In 1985, Mark began his Law Enforcement career with the Braintree Police Department and later transferred to the Amtrak Police Department, Boston District.
In 1993, Mark moved to Florida and continued his career with the Seminole County Sheriff’s Office, where he where he retired as a Patrol Sergeant, after 33 years of Law Enforcement experience. Mark was a Police Academy Instructor at Seminole State College.
Throughout his career, his positions and assignments include Peer Support Unit, Critical Incident Stress Management Team, Public Information Officer and in-service training Instructor.
During his career, Mark developed mental health issues and attempted suicide. He is very open speaking about these issues and his wellness.
Mark is a co-founder of Protecting the Guardian. He is a Technical Advisor and Mental Health Liaison with In The Line of Duty Video’s, and a Member of International Law Enforcement Educators and Trainers.
As an advocate for Law Enforcement Officer and First Responder Mental Health/Suicide Prevention/Wellness and Education, he has been a guest on radio, tv, podcasts, conferences, webinars, books and magazines. He has appeared in training videos, a music video and is a motivational speaker.
